Near the top of your planning a party on a budget checklist must be entertainment. Having a bit of entertainment at a party is an excellent way to keep invitees entertained, break the ice amongst people and create a fun ambience. Nevertheless, working with a professional entertainer like a DJ or live band will certainly set you back a lot of funds. Fortunately, one of the best low cost party ideas is to simply invest in some top quality sound speakers, connect your smartphone and play your own party playlist. Music can commonly make or break how successful a party is. By being in control of the music, you can unwind knowing that all your preferred tunes will be played all through the night. When discovering how to plan a party on a budget, among the top suggestions is to provide the food and drinks yourself. Even though the ingredients and drinks are going to cost a fair bit, it is still likely to be considerably cheaper than employing a professional catering firm or bar staff. This is why one of the most effective affordable party ideas at home is to supply the buffet yourself. Much like with any kind of event, the very first step is to work out the overall costs and develop a budget plan for a party which is practical and reasonable. Jot down a checklist of every little thing you need and roughly work out the estimated cost it will certainly cost you, so that you have a clear understanding on where you are in terms of sticking to the total budget plan. Commonly, the most significant cost originates from hiring an actual venue to host your party, like a roof bar or beach club etc. Rather, the best way to keep costs down is to host the party from the convenience of your home. Everyone enjoys an old-fashioned house party and you can make the room look even nicer by blowing balloons, hanging up bunting and banners, and turning on some fairy lights.
